Front end development refers to the forefront of a website. In short, the designs and modules responsible for user interaction are all part of front end development. A website’s front end includes all the landing and service pages, navigation, sitemap, etc. And, front-end developers create a robust and flexible user interface for the audience that helps provide an optimum user experience.

While front end development provides an improved user experience, you need to ensure that the site is developed with efficiency. And, that is possible if the developer has advanced skills.

Furthermore, if you are new in the domain of front-end development and wondering how to upgrade your skills, here’s a list for you. 

What to Learn? 

Learning the technical aspects 

  • HTML 

If you were to strengthen your hold in web development, you would have to learn the basic markup language HTML. It is the fundamental building block of creating web pages. Your website designs are completely based on HTML websites. In fact, a simple task, like uploading images on your site also requires the use of HTML. 

However, HTML alone can’t help you develop dynamic websites, and additional skills are required. In today’s competitive market, developers have to keep upgrading their skills to match the fast pace of technological advancement. Make sure you upgrade your technical skills to become a professional front-end developer in 2021. 

  • CSS 

CSS or Cascading style sheets is another essential thing developers should learn for website designing. One should learn the basics of CSS to create more engaging website designs that can attract customers. 

  • Javascript 

Front-end developers can learn the Javascript language to build a robust web front. You will be able to create advanced website functionalities such as interactive films, real-time maps, etc. Developers proficient in the Javascript language will be able to build a flexible website. 

  • Jquery 

Developers can add Jquery as an extended Javascript library to make the front-end development process quick and fast. It is a much-needed skill for web developers if they want to excel in the development process. Jquery allows developers to use readymade modules and plugins and implement them on the site rather than code each module from scratch. 

  • Debugging 

Even though a professional web design and development company has a testing and debugging team to find and fix issues, learning the basics of testing is essential. Developers will be able to find the bugs easily if they learn the nuances of testing and debugging. They can test if the user interface is functional and improve their codes. 

  • Content Management System 

A content management system (CMS) is a web framework that allows developers to create responsive, scalable, and engaging websites quickly. Front-end developers with little coding proficiency can also develop robust websites with ease. Content management software such as WordPress was developed to ease developers’ lives. 

Front end developers can integrate already developed themes to their site and design it as per their preference. They can also incorporate plugins for added functionality or customize them. Content management system like Drupal requires little technical proficiency and can help develop robust and secure websites. 

If you want to build a career as a front end developer, you must have these necessary skills. Furthermore, one can strengthen their resume with the knowledge and expertise of developing websites in a content management system. 

Other aspects 

Technical skills aren’t the only thing a front end developer needs. The right approach for web development is a must-have. One can’t become a decent front end web developer in 2021 if they are not aware of the latest technologies and development trends. Researching and development go side by side, and a developer must be willing to invest their time with the research if they want to progress. 

  • Research 

If you wish to become a skilled front-end web developer, you need to research the latest web development trends and technologies. Also, checking several professional websites and their functionalities will help you more in this endeavor. Make sure you follow these development trends and study them thoroughly before you start with the development process. 

  • Problem-solving skills 

A developer must have the capability to solve critical problems and the right approach to fix issues. It will help them develop a robust website and deal with various occurring problems. 

Mentioned above are a few technical and general aspects you need to consider and think about before beginning the web development process. It will help develop robust, secure, and engaging websites. 

Moreover, you should analyze the working process and web solutions extended by leading web development companies to learn more about the latest trend and client requirements. Auxesis Infotech is one such leading web development company that creates dynamic and robust websites following the newest web development trends and delivers quality web development solutions to customers.

LEAVE A REPLY

Please enter your comment!
Please enter your name here